  • Publication number: 20220121300
    Abstract: An input device includes an operation unit to receive an operation, the operation unit including a magnetic member having a magnetic property, at least one load detection unit to detect a load on the operation unit and detect the load according to capacitance between a pair of conductors, a substrate on which an electrode as one of the pair of conductors of the load detection unit is arranged, and a drive unit including a coil to generate a magnetic field for driving the magnetic member. The coil is arranged on the substrate.

  • Patent number: 10345917
    Abstract: An operation device includes a motor capable of forward and reverse rotation, a transmission mechanism configured to convert forward and reverse rotation of the motor into linear ascending and descending motion and to provide tactile stimulation on an operation unit, and a controller configured to control switching of an energizing direction of the motor. The controller is configured to control acceleration such that an amount of ascending movement of the operation unit is increased by increasing driving power in a forward rotation direction of the motor, and to control deceleration such that the ascending movement of the operation unit decelerates by supplying driving power in a reverse rotation direction of the motor, in a predetermined time from when the operation unit starts the ascending movement via the transmission mechanism until a target displacement amount is reached.

  • Patent number: 10014809
    Abstract: A motor driving apparatus includes a driving circuit that drives a motor based on a driving instruction signal at a first state of the first state and a second state which are binarized, a current feedback circuit including a latch circuit, and a controller that outputs the driving instruction signal and a current command signal. The latch circuit latches a third state of the third state and a fourth state which are binarized if a motor current value exceeds a current command value. When the driving instruction signal becomes the second state, the latch circuit releases the latching of the third state and outputs a signal of the fourth state. The controller outputs the driving instruction signal of the second state along with the current command signal so as to release the latching of the latch circuit when outputting the current command signal with the current command value changed.

  • Patent number: 9777757
    Abstract: A fixture includes a base portion and a pair of holding portions on the base portion. Each holding portion include a clamping portion for clamping an object, and a head portion on the clamping portion side opposite to the base portion side. Each head portion includes a through-hole for a fastening member for adjusting a gap between the holding portions. The rigidity of the clamping portions is smaller than the rigidity of the head portions, with respect to deformation caused by the fastening member. The distance from the base portion to end portions of the holding portions in a plane orthogonal to the axial direction of the object is determined according to the tolerance prescribed for the object. The gap when external force is not being applied by the fastening member is determined according to an allowable amount of stress to be applied to the object.

  • Patent number: 9267020
    Abstract: A rubber composition that can improve in good balance the fuel economy, wet-grip performance, and abrasion resistance, and a pneumatic tire that uses this rubber composition are provided. This rubber composition contains a rubber component, and carbon black and/or silica, wherein based on 100% by mass of the rubber component, the rubber component contains 5 to 50% by mass of natural rubber, 0.3 to 10% by mass of an epoxidized natural rubber, and at least 5% by mass of a conjugated diene polymer that has a constituent unit based on a conjugated diene and a constituent unit represented by formula (I) below, at least one terminal of the polymer being modified, and wherein a total content of the carbon black and the silica is 3 to 100 parts by mass per 100 parts by mass of the rubber component.
